適合小白的MCP入門指南,看完這篇0基礎學會使用MCP服務
發布時間 : 2025-05-06
瀏覽量 : 17.3K

MCP 這東西最近確實挺火的,它就像是給 AI 插上了翅膀,讓 AI 能調用各種外部工具為你服務。但就像剛拿到新玩具,說明書可能有點複雜,很多人在配置上就犯了難。

別擔心,本文將用最簡單的方式帶零基礎小白闖入 MCP 的世界,看完包你從零學會怎麼使用 MCP 服務!

廢話不多說,咱們直接開搞!

一、什麼是 MCP,他們的作用是啥?

1.什麼是 MCP

MCP全稱為Model Context Protocol(模型上下文協議),這是一個由 Anthropic(Claude的母公司)在2024年11月開源發佈的全新技術,這是一種標準化的協議,允許AI大模型與各種外部服務和資源進行交互。

它的核心作用是統一大型語言模型(LLM)與外部工具之間的數據交互格式標準。MCP 協議就像一個通用翻譯官或者統一接口標準。它規定了各種應用程序向 AI 傳輸數據的方式。只要 AI 模型兼容 MCP 協議,它就能無障礙地與所有支持 MCP 的應用交互

大白話解釋就是:

可以把MCP看作是AI領域的USB-C接口,充當一個萬能拓展塢,包括文件管理器、日曆、聊天軟件、聽歌軟件等各種工具應用都能通過MCP接到大模型上。

看到這如果你還不能理解,舉個更貼切的說法你就能明白了:

MCP 相當於給AI大模型(大腦),裝上了“手”和“腳”。讓大模型就更容易調用使用外部的工具、服務或數據。這樣一來,AI就真的就能幫人幹活了。

2.MCP的作用是什麼?

說了那麼多,MCP的作用一句話總結: 讓 AI 能順暢地調用各種外部服務,極大地擴展了 AI 的能力邊界

這就像給 AI 裝上了各種趁手的工具箱 ,讓它從一個“只能聊天回答問題”的聰明大腦 ,變成了一個能出手幫你解決實際問題、主動為你提供服務的超級助手 。

MCP採用客戶端-服務器的分佈式架構,它將 LLM 與資源之間的通信劃分為三個主要部分:客戶端、服務器和資源

  • **MCP Host(主機應用):**Hosts 是指 LLM 啟動連接的應用程序,像Cursor、Claude、Desktop、Cline 這樣的應用程序。
  • **MCP Client(客戶端):**客戶端是用來在 Hosts 應用程序內維護與 Server 之間 1:1 連接。一個主機應用中可以運行多個MCP客戶端,從而同時連接多個不同的服務器。
  • **MCP Server(服務器):**獨立運行的輕量程序,通過標準化的協議,為客戶端提供上下文、工具和提示,是MCP服務的核心。

二. 配置使用MCP服務前的準備工作

瞭解完MCP大概是什麼之後,接下去我們開啟 配置使用MCP服務之前需要做的準備工作。

1.目前配置 MCP服務主要有種模式:

  • Stdio 模式: 這個主要是用來連接你本地電腦上的軟件或文件。比如你想讓 AI 控制 Blender 這種沒有在線服務的軟件,就得用 Stdio,它的配置相對複雜一些。
  • SSE 模式: 這個用來連接線上的、本身就有 API 的服務。比如訪問你的谷歌郵箱、谷歌日曆等等。SSE 的配置超級簡單,基本上就是一個鏈接搞定。

2.配置 MCP服務前的準備工作

問題在於配置 MCP,特別是 Stdio 模式,對於普通人來說門檻有點高,需要一些準備工作。不過,別擔心,跟著我一步步來,你也能搞定!

配置 Stdio 模式的 MCP,我們需要用到一些命令行工具。主要需要 uvxnpx 這兩個命令,下面需要在你的電腦本上配置進行如下配置操作:

1)安裝 uv (uvx 命令包含在其中):

Windows 系統:

  • 按下鍵盤上的 “Win”鍵
  • 在彈出的搜索框裡輸入 "PowerShell"

  • 找到 "Windows PowerShell" 或 "PowerShell" 應用,右鍵點擊,選擇 “以管理員身份運行”。這步很重要!

  • 在打開的藍色或黑色窗口裡,粘貼下面的命令,然後回車運行:
powershell -ExecutionPolicy ByPass -c "irm <https://astral.sh/uv/install.ps1> | iex"

  • 運行完畢後,記得重啟你的電腦
  • Mac 系統:

2)安裝 npx (需要先安裝 Node.js):

npx 命令包含在 Node.js 中,安裝 Node.js 很簡單操作如下。

  • 訪問 Node.js 官方網站:**https://nodejs.org/**。
  • 點擊下載按鈕(通常會推薦當前穩定版本),下載安裝包。

  • 像安裝普通軟件一樣,雙擊下載好的安裝包,按照提示點擊**“下一步”**,正常安裝就行。
  • 安裝完成後,你的電腦就同時擁有了 Node.js 和 npm(Node.js 的包管理器,npx 就包含在 npm 裡)[來源於外部常識,非源材料,但安裝 Node.js 包含 npm 和 npx 是其標準操作]。

恭喜你,完成了這兩步,最底層的電腦環境準備工作就做好了,接下來的配置就輕鬆多了。

特別提醒: 源代碼提到了,如果你是 Windows 用戶且沒有編程經驗,遇到環境配置或網絡問題導致出錯是非常正常的,這可能不是你的問題。如果實在搞不定,也不要強求。Mac 在這方面通常問題少一些。

三、從哪裡獲取MCP服務?

萬事開頭難,但前面裝好的“鏟子”和“籃子”(基礎的環境部署之後),現在該去找我們要用的“食材”—— MCP 服務了!

隨著 MCP 越來越火,已經有很多MCP 的聚合網站出現了,這些網站就像是 MCP 服務的“應用商店”,在上面就能找到需要的MCP 服務。

1.提供MCP服務的聚合站點:

1)國內站點:

2)國外站點:

2.獲取MCP服務的步驟

這些網站的使用方式大同小異。一般來說:

  1. 進入站點,在網站找到你想要的服務(比如 fetch網頁抓取、Figma、高德地圖等)。
  2. 網站頁面會告訴你使用這個服務需要sse網址或者必要的 API Key 或其他參數

如下圖:在魔塔MCP廣場找到fetch這個服務,無需額外提供**API Key,**只需獲取sse網址,後面直接配置到mcp客戶端就能用。

同樣的,比如進入AIbase(https://mcp.aibase.cn/explore ,找到高德MCP服務。

同樣,在內容也會有一個參數字段,我們需要的就是獲取這個字段即可。要注意的是,這個案例中的字段中含有KEY這個參數,就說明需要去獲取key。那麼怎麼獲取呢?

3.需要提供API Key的服務,就需要去對應服務的官方網站(比如 Figma、高德開放平臺、Exa 官網等MCP服務需要提供Key才能使用申請獲取這些 API Key 或參數。

4.將獲取到的 Key 填入 MCP 聚合網站的相應輸入框

5.網站就會根據你填的信息,幫你生成可以在客戶端中使用的各種導入命令或配置信息,通常是 Json 格式

所以,獲取 MCP 服務的核心流程就是: 逛MCP聚合網站 → 找到服務 → 獲取 API Key → 在網站生成配置 → 複製配置信息

3.獲取MCP服務案例演示:

下面AIbase以獲取“Exa搜索”MCP服務給大傢俱體展示一下怎麼操作:

1)首先,我們進入魔塔MCP廣場(同樣的,你也可以選擇訪問其它MCP聚合站點獲取服務),搜索找到“Exa搜索”這個mcp頁面。

從右側可以看到,這個服務要求獲取API key

2)接著,進入Exa 官網:https://exa.ai/,並申選擇免費申請API

3)沒有賬號的註冊好賬號,進入個人頁面,點擊API key選項,再點擊創建

4)編輯KEY的名稱,然後確定創建即可獲得key,然後點擊複製按鈕就獲得KEY的地址了。

5)將獲取的keys輸入到魔塔頁面的字段匡中,點擊連接

連接後就可以獲得完整的字段參數,記住保存獲取的這個字段,後面會用到。

到這裡你已經完成了獲取MCP服務操作,接下去就是把這個參數配置到MCP客戶端中的操作了。

四、如何在客戶端配置使用MCP服務

搞定了MCP服務,接下去就是搞定在MCP客戶端裡面配置。

有了 MCP 服務的配置信息(通常是 Json 格式),接下來就是將它們導入到你使用的 AI 客戶端裡。目前支持 MCP 服務的客戶端不少,包括一些主流的聊天客戶端和AI 編程 IDE都能支持:

主流聊天客戶端:

  • Claude
  • ChatWise
  • Cherry Studio
  • DeepChat

AI 編程 IDE:

  • Trae(字節開發的產品,對中國寶寶更友好)
  • Cursor
  • Windsurf
  • Cline-#1 on OpenRouter
  • Visual Studio Code - Open Source ("Code - OSS")

考慮到咱們是面向普通用戶,AIbase為大家提供了上面其中幾個典型的客戶端詳細的配置方法,包括Claude、Cherry Studio、ChatWise 、Cursor、Trae。詳細入門教程如下:

MCP客戶端入門使用教程之Cherry Studio安裝配置

MCP客戶端入門使用教程之ChatWise安裝配置

MCP客戶端入門使用教程之Cursor安裝配置

MCP客戶端入門使用教程之trae安裝配置

MCP客戶端入門使用教程之Claude安裝配置

這裡要說明的是,AI IDE (比如 Windsurf, Cursor) 對於普通人來說可能還是有點複雜,ChatWise、Cherry Studio 這種聊天工具可能更容易上手,當然對於中國用戶字節的Trae也是不錯的選擇。

新手建議ChatWise、Cherry Studio、Trae三種選擇其中一個練手,如果熟悉了操作起來其實都大同小異,大家慢慢上手也會融會貫通了。

五、MCP 實用案例分享

理論講完了,配置方法也教了。接下來,是激動人心的實戰環節

案例一、抓取網頁內容並進行內容改寫

1.基礎準備

選擇MCP客戶端:chrry studio(具體配置操作可訪問下面的入門使用教程)

MCP客戶端入門使用教程之Cherry Studio安裝配置 (2)

獲取MCP服務:fetch(這是一個網頁抓取的服務)

sse配置url:https://mcp-979bdfce-2a57-47a9.api-inference.modelscope.cn/sse

2.在chrry studio創建MCP服務根據配置頁面,修改名稱,填入URL,保存即可。

3.用fetch這個mcp服務,實現網頁抓取,並根據指令改寫

先進入對話框,選中fetch這個MCP服務

丟進一個鏈接,改寫指令要求:

https://www.chinaz.com/ainews/17600.shtml,用100個字總結頁面內容

模型自動調用fetch服務,直接將網頁內容用100字總結出來了。

案例二、總結網頁內容並生成音頻

上面是單個mcp運行的效果,我們可以多個MCP組合看能實現什麼樣的效果。比如結合網頁抓取並生成音頻服務的MCP。

1.基礎準備

選擇MCP客戶端:trae(具體配置操作可訪問下面的入門使用教程)

MCP客戶端入門使用教程之trae安裝配置 (2)

需要的MCP服務:fetch、minimax

fetch配置參數:

{
  "mcpServers": {
    "fetch": {
      "url": "<https://mcp-979bdfce-2a57-47a9.api-inference.modelscope.cn/sse>"
    }
  }
}

minimax配置參數:

{
  "mcpServers": {
    "MiniMax": {
      "command": "uvx",
      "args": [
        "minimax-mcp"
      ],
      "env": {
        "MINIMAX_API_KEY": "填入個人到**minimax官方**申請的key,
        "MINIMAX_MCP_BASE_PATH": "本地文件夾地址,比如F:/FF",
        "MINIMAX_API_HOST": "<https://api.minimax.chat>",
        "MINIMAX_API_RESOURCE_MODE": "local"
      }
    }
  }
}

minimax 官方API key獲取:進入官網>賬戶管理>接口密匙>創建新的密匙,即可獲取

鏈接:https://platform.minimaxi.com/user-center/basic-information/interface-key

2.創建智能體

創建一個音頻助手智能體,在對話框中輸入智能體提示詞,並勾選需要用到的網頁抓取fetch和音頻生minimax的MCP服務。

“將URL內容總結成100個字的文案,再將文本轉化為音頻”

3.智能體直接調用MCP服務

接下去,只要在trae聊天窗口選擇@音頻助手這個智能體,丟進一個url頁面,智能體就能自動調用fetch、minimax這兩個服務。先後對頁面內容進行總結,再生成音頻。

比如AIbase丟入“https://www.chinaz.com/ainews/17477.shtml”這個鏈接,智能體自動100字總結:

“納米AI發佈MCP萬能工具箱,預置100+服務和18個API密鑰,支持多模態生成和深度搜索,簡化MCP配置流程。該工具適用於內容創作、企業自動化和教育等領域,目前處於內測階段。”

最後100字文案自動生成音頻,效果如下:

t2a_納米AI發佈MCP萬_20250424_145044.mp3

結語

MCP 的意義在於,它將 AI 從以前那種“只是被我使用”的角色,變成了能夠主動調用各種服務、為你提供定製化工作流的“主動服務者” 。

當然,就像任何新技術剛出來的時候一樣,MCP 目前在易用性上還有提升空間。配置過程對於完全沒接觸過命令行的朋友來說,確實可能感覺有點繞。技術的發展總是在“開放靈活”和“簡單直觀”之間尋找平衡 ,這個矛盾會隨著生態成熟逐漸解決 。也許未來,我們真的能看到在 AI 助手中只需點擊“安裝工具”就能直接使用的 MCP!

如果在配置過程中遇到問題,不要放棄,可以回頭看看教程,或者把遇到的報錯發給 AI 尋求幫助。

好了,適合小白用戶的 MCP 入門指南就到這裡,希望對你有幫助!

AIbase
智啟未來,您的人工智慧解決方案智庫
© 2025AIbase